ORGANIZATION OF HOUSE SYSTEM IN JAWAHAR NAVODAYA VIDYALAYA

The efficient management of a residential school depends upon the quality of the House system functioning in a school. A House consists of group of children effectively led by responsible teacher (House Masters) who acts as a parent, guide, philosopher and friend for every member of the House. A House inherently provides a family atmosphere in making the child physically fit, socially adjusted, emotionally balanced and morally upright.

The objective of adopting House system in Jawahar Navodaya Vidyalaya are to :

  • Provide a smooth transition from home life to school life.

  • Develop situations, which fulfill the social and emotional needs of the children.

  • Help socialization of pupils to integrate themselves well in to corporate life.

  • Prepare pupils to play different kinds of roles as members of a group, community or society.

  • Develop child's personality and integrity.

  • Develop the sprit of healthy competition among the children.

  • Includes the qualities of self-dignity, self-confidence and respect for others' views and opinions and take their own decisions on issues and problems at hand.

  • Develop a sense of belongingness among he pupils and to create a sense of desire to live in harmony.

  • Benefit by bright example of others and benefit others by his own example.

  • Inculcate in the child respect for seniors, elders, teachers and and a caring attitude towards juniors and fraternity towards all.

  • Learn to life work endure and enjoy together and develop a degree of sensitivity for other feelings and needs.


APPOINTMENT  OF HOUSE MASTERS / ASSOCIATE HOUSE MASTERS

  • Normally, senior teachers are given the appointment of the House masters / Associate House masters, preferably, a PGT should be House master of senior house. As far as possible, Art, Music, PE, SUPW teachers and Librarian / Nurse may not  given the responsibilities of House mastership since they are commonly attached to all Houses for the conduct of Inter House activities.

ROLE OF HOUSE MASTER

  • A residential school system revolves around the personality, capability and effectiveness of the House master. A House master is a leader of the House. He/she should be able to motivate and guide all the children placed under his/her care. He/she has to ensure that children of his/her house participate in all inter-house activities and also do well. He/she is responsible for over-all welfare of all the children in his/her house. Preferably, House masters may be rotated after 4-5 years so that other talented members of academic staff may get opportunity to look after the welfare of the children.

ROLE OF ASSOCIATED HOUSE MASTERS AND TUTORS

  • In a house system, House master is assisted by an associated house master and by other teachers (called tutors) attached to his/her house. They should provide assistance to House master and carry out all house related responsibilities assigned to them by their House master.
